The Evolution of Online Groceries Consumer Behaviour Post-COVID-19
15 Mar 2024 The COVID-19 pandemic has reshaped many aspects of our lives, including the way we shop for groceries. With lockdowns, social distancing measures, and concerns over health and safety, online grocery shopping experienced a significant surge in demand. As the world gradually emerges from the pandemic, it's essential to analyze how consumer behavior regarding online groceries has evolved.
Shift to Online Platforms:
During the height of the pandemic, consumers turned to online platforms for their grocery needs out of necessity and safety concerns. Many individuals who had never considered online grocery shopping before were suddenly embracing it. The convenience of having groceries delivered to their doorstep, coupled with the desire to minimize exposure to crowded stores, fueled this shift.
Safety and Health Concerns:
One of the primary drivers behind the increased adoption of online grocery shopping was the desire to prioritize safety and health. Consumers were wary of crowded supermarkets and the risk of exposure to the virus. Online shopping offered a safer alternative, allowing individuals to avoid physical contact and reduce the chances of infection.
Convenience and Time-Saving:
Beyond safety concerns, convenience played a crucial role in shaping consumer behavior. Online grocery platforms offered a hassle-free shopping experience, allowing customers to browse and purchase items from the comfort of their homes. This convenience was especially appealing to busy professionals, parents, and elderly individuals who found it challenging to visit stores in person.
Expansion of Product Offerings:
As online grocery platforms experienced a surge in demand, many expanded their product offerings to meet the diverse needs of consumers. From fresh produce and pantry staples to household essentials and specialty items, online grocery stores sought to provide a comprehensive selection to cater to different preferences and dietary requirements.
Integration of Technology:
The post-COVID-19 era witnessed a further integration of technology into the online grocery shopping experience. From AI-powered recommendation engines to mobile apps for seamless ordering and delivery tracking, technology played a pivotal role in enhancing user experience and streamlining operations for both consumers and retailers.
Personalization and Customization:
Online grocery platforms also focused on personalization and customization to meet the individual preferences of consumers. By leveraging data analytics and algorithms, retailers could offer personalized recommendations, discounts, and promotions tailored to each customer's shopping habits and history. This approach not only enhanced customer satisfaction but also fostered loyalty and repeat business.
Challenges and Opportunities:
Despite the growing popularity of online grocery shopping, several challenges remain. Issues such as delivery delays, out-of-stock items, and concerns over product quality continue to impact the consumer experience. Additionally, some individuals still prefer the sensory experience of shopping in physical stores, citing concerns over the freshness of produce and the inability to inspect items firsthand.
However, these challenges also present opportunities for innovation and improvement within the online grocery sector. Retailers are investing in technology-driven solutions to address logistical challenges, improve inventory management, and enhance the overall shopping experience. By leveraging data analytics, machine learning, and automation, online grocery platforms can optimize their operations and better meet the evolving needs of consumers.
Conclusion:
The COVID-19 pandemic accelerated the shift towards online grocery shopping, prompting consumers to embrace digital solutions for their everyday needs. While safety concerns and convenience were significant drivers behind this shift, the post-pandemic landscape presents new opportunities for innovation and improvement within the online grocery sector. By leveraging technology, personalization, and a customer-centric approach, retailers can continue to evolve and adapt to meet the changing preferences and behaviors of consumers in the years to come.
